RW20 Posted January 5, 2018 #1 Share Posted January 5, 2018 For my cruise the number of shore excursions seems to change frequently. Sometimes up and sometimes down. So this time the number went down and now an excursion I am booked on is no longer listed. However in my billings section is still shows the excursion as booked but is now prefixed with an "h_". Has this happened to you and if so did the excursion go on or was it cancelled?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

ABQrobin Posted January 5, 2018 #5 Share Posted January 5, 2018 Some excursions are with vendors with a one year contract. They have to negotiate the contract every year, and sometimes the price changes. Sometimes the reviews have complaints aboout the excursion and so Carnival asks for a change to fix the problems when they negotiate. I have seen this happen a few times.... people complained about he meal provided or where the meal is provided, and voila the excursion gets changed. We also saw that an excursion get removed for a year, and then lots of people complained, it came back (Belize scuba excursion).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

RW20 Posted January 7, 2018 Author #10 Share Posted January 7, 2018 This is what they emailed me: Thank you for contacting the Shore Excursion Department. We value your business and appreciate this opportunity to be of assistance. Here's the response I recieved from Carnival: Prefix “h” means that tour is currently on hold. Should the tour be reinstated before your sailing date, it will return back on the program. In case the tour would still be hold at the time of your sailing, you will receive full refund for the tickets and notification onboard. If there is anything else we can do for you please do not hesitate to ask. Regards, Tour Operations Carnival Cruise Line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

joepeka Posted January 12, 2018 #12 Share Posted January 12, 2018 Just to close the loop on this from our perspective as I finally received a reply from Shore Excursions. Their response was pretty much the same as above: the "h_" does indicate the excursion is on hold until further notice and if it's still on hold at embarkation time, we will receive a refund on the S&S account. I suppose the hold could be for any number of reasons not the least of which is that Carnival is trying to negotiate a contract renewal with the provider and it's not going well.
